ABB SK616001-A Industrial Controller Module

Product Overview

ABB SK616001-A is an industrial grade electrical component originating from Switzerland. Due to the characteristics of the model identification system, there are three mainstream functional descriptions in the market: controller module, contact block, and 3-position selector switch. Its core positioning is as a multifunctional component that adapts to complex industrial environments, combining compact design with high stability, and can meet diverse needs such as automation control, low-voltage distribution, and equipment mode switching. It supports multi system integration and wide voltage adaptation.


Specification parameters

Basic Information

Brand: ABB; Model: SK616001-A; Origin: Switzerland (partially labeled as imported from the United States)

The order number and material code are both SK616001-A, supporting customized processing

Electrical specifications

Voltage: 125V-AC, 220V, 250V-AC, 380V-AC, 690V

Covering low to medium voltage scenarios, there are differences in voltage adaptation for different functional types

Current specifications

4A/6A/8A (graded output), 10A

Contact block type rated current 10A, controller type supports graded output

Physical specifications

Weight: 0.10-0.20 lbs; Size: 2.75 × 2.00 × 1.25 inches to 5.25 × 2.00 × 1.25 inches

Due to differences in functional types, a compact design is adopted for easy installation

Core Configuration

Controller type: communication protocol interface; Contact block type: 1-NO (normally open) contact; Switch type: 3-position gear

Functional differences directly affect hardware configuration and need to be distinguished through physical identification


Performance characteristics

Multi scenario adaptability

Supports 125-690V wide voltage input, controller compatible with Triconex system and TriStation 1131 configuration software, contact block compatible with various miniature circuit breakers (MCBs), switch type can be used for device mode switching.

Integration convenience

The controller type supports multiple fieldbus protocols and is easy to integrate into existing PLC/DCS systems; All types adopt compact structures and are equipped with stainless steel installation brackets to simplify the installation process.

Environmental tolerance

Referring to the characteristics of products in the same series, it is speculated that the working temperature range is -25~70 ℃, which can adapt to harsh environments such as high temperature and dust in industrial sites. The stability has been verified for a long time.

Cost adaptability

The unit price of contact block type is about 0.5-9.99 US dollars, and the controller type is about 4020-44500 yuan, which can be flexibly selected according to project budget and functional requirements.


Precautions

1. Selection precautions

Priority verification of physical objects: Controller type with RJ45/terminal block and other communication interfaces, contact block with small plug-in structure, switch type with clear 3-position gear identification to avoid relying solely on model judgment.

Official confirmation: Provide complete models to ABB technical support, clarify functional requirements (such as automation control/circuit interlocking), and avoid the risk of supplier information errors.

2. Key points for installation and maintenance

Electrical safety: Before connecting, confirm that the power supply matches the rated voltage, cut off the power supply and wear protective equipment, ensure that the grounding cross-sectional area meets the specifications, and avoid the risk of leakage current.

Controller maintenance: Disconnect DDE client connection before configuration modification to prevent data loss; Regularly check the contact status of communication interfaces.

Contact block maintenance: Quarterly testing of contact continuity performance, removal of surface oxide layer, ensuring circuit interlocking reliability.

Environmental protection: Keep away from flammable and explosive areas, avoid metal shavings from entering the equipment interior, and install moisture-proof enclosures in humid environments.


Application scenarios

1. Industrial automation field (controller type)

Real time monitoring of production line: Collect temperature, pressure and other parameters, upload them to the control center through communication protocol, with a response time of less than 100ms

Energy management system: processes grid load data, adapts to Triconex security system, supports automatic execution of energy-saving strategies.

2. Low voltage distribution field (contact block type)

Circuit breaker auxiliary control: As a supporting component of MCB, it realizes circuit on/off status feedback and is suitable for low voltage distribution systems below 690V.

Interlocking protection: Connected in series in the motor control circuit to automatically cut off the circuit when overloaded, protecting equipment safety.

3. Equipment control field (switch type)

Mobile device mode switching: used for "run/pause/maintenance" three gear control of forklifts and lifting platforms, supporting 125-380V wide voltage input.

Machine tool operation control: Suitable for manual/automatic mode switching of machining equipment, with a mechanical lifespan of over 100000 operations.
